Let's say the selection screen has two input fields. One is plant i.e., PA_WERKS and other one is object(PA_OBJ). While executing the report, User will first enter the plant name in the WERKS field. Then, he will press F4 at the PA_OBJ field. It should dynamically take the value from PA_WERKS and display the possible values on F4 dialog box by searching in the table ZAIS_MMG.

Solution is written below and all the comments were provided at necessary places. Table need not be necessarily ZAIS_MMG. This logic is used for any table where you just need to change the table name.

Below is the subroutine that needs to be called at seelction screenAT SELECTION-SCREEN ON VALUE-REQUEST FOR pa_obj.

&----


*& Form object_f4help

&----


  • Provides the possible values for pa_obj

----


  • --> p1 text

  • <-- p2 text

----


FORM object_f4help.

  • Refresh the internal table. This helps in reusing these tables and variables in * other subroutines.

CLEAR: tb_dynpfields,

tb_object_range.

REFRESH: tb_dynpfields,

tb_object_range.

  • Define Internal tables.

DATA: tb_dynpfields LIKE dynpread OCCURS 0 WITH HEADER LINE.

  • Define constants.

CONSTANTS: co_retfield TYPE dfies-fieldname VALUE 'OBJECT',

co_dynprog LIKE sy-repid

VALUE '/DCSEA/Z_AIS_NUM_RESET_PAJERO',

co_s TYPE c VALUE 'S',

co_field(27) TYPE c VALUE 'PA_OBJ'.

  • Assigning the values of program name and screen to the variables.

wf_dyname = sy-repid. " PROGRAM NAME

wf_dynumb = sy-dynnr. " SCREEN NUMBER

wf_dynpro = co_field.

  • Move the field name to tb_dynpfields.

MOVE 'PA_WERKS' TO

tb_dynpfields-fieldname.

APPEND tb_dynpfields.

  • Read screen field values before PAI field transport. This FM is used for dynamically * reading a value from the selection screen field .

CALL FUNCTION 'DYNP_VALUES_READ'

EXPORTING

dyname = wf_dyname

dynumb = wf_dynumb

TABLES

dynpfields = tb_dynpfields

EXCEPTIONS

invalid_abapworkarea = 1

invalid_dynprofield = 2

invalid_dynproname = 3

invalid_dynpronummer = 4

invalid_request = 5

no_fielddescription = 6

invalid_parameter = 7

undefind_error = 8

double_conversion = 9

stepl_not_found = 10

OTHERS = 11.

IF sy-subrc <> 0.

  • MESSAGE ID sy-msgid TYPE sy-msgty NUMBER sy-msgno

  • WITH sy-msgv1 sy-msgv2 sy-msgv3 sy-msgv4.

ENDIF.

  • Read the tbale tb_dynpfields to read the dynamic value of pa_werks

READ TABLE tb_dynpfields INDEX 1.

IF sy-subrc = 0.

wf_werks = tb_dynpfields-fieldvalue.

ENDIF.

  • Populate the table tb_object_range. Make sure that we filter out null values as it * might appear on the screen.

SELECT werks object

INTO TABLE tb_object_range

FROM zais_mmg

WHERE werks EQ wf_werks

and object NE ' '.

  • Sorting is always done before dlete adjacent duplicate.

sort tb_object_range.

  • This will delete all duplicate entries. Or else when you press F4, it will display * the duplicates also.

delete adjacent duplicates from tb_object_range comparing object.

  • F4 help also returning the value to be displayed in internal table. If the internal table is empty, it will display the message saying 'Values are not found'.

CALL FUNCTION 'F4IF_INT_TABLE_VALUE_REQUEST'

EXPORTING

retfield = co_retfield

dynpprog = co_dynprog

dynpnr = sy-dynnr

dynprofield = wf_dynpro

value_org = co_s

TABLES

value_tab = tb_object_range

EXCEPTIONS

parameter_error = 1

no_values_found = 2

OTHERS = 3.

IF sy-subrc <> 0.

  • MESSAGE ID sy-msgid TYPE sy-msgty NUMBER sy-msgno

  • WITH sy-msgv1 sy-msgv2 sy-msgv3 sy-msgv4.

ENDIF.

ENDFORM. " object_f4help

Use the data element 'BUKRS' for that field when creating your Ztable.

This will automatically provide F4 help for ur field.
